Continue to the remarkable Saadian Tombs, one of Marrakech’s most treasured historical sites.
Hidden for centuries before being rediscovered in 1917, these beautifully preserved mausoleums are renowned for their marble columns, intricate decoration, and historical significance as the resting place of the Saadian dynasty.

Walk through the historic Mellah, Marrakech’s old Jewish Quarter.
Discover its distinctive architecture, bustling streets, traditional markets, and learn about the important role the Jewish community played in the city’s commercial and cultural development for centuries.
